摘要
The research deals with the analysis of the structural behaviour of CFRP (rebars) reinforced masonry panel. The study shows also the comparison between the behavior of plain masonry and masonry reinforced with ordinary mesh steel under shear test. The tests were carried out using the diagonal test; two different types of wall were employed (but with the same mechanical characteristics of materials) with 200 mm and 330 mm of thickness, using the steel mesh reinforcement and carbon FRP rebars on both sides. The sample was made with mortar applied directly to the face, with the reinforcement inside. Finally the research makes a comparison with a similar test carried out by other authors using FRP strips and lamina.
